[PATCH 33/34] [media] DaVinci-VPIF-Display: Delete an unnecessary variable initialisation in vpif_channel_isr()

The local variable "channel_id" will be reassigned with the following
statement at the beginning. Thus omit the explicit initialisation.

Signed-off-by: Markus Elfring <elfring@xx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xx>
---
 drivers/media/platform/davinci/vpif_display.c | 2 +-
 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)

diff --git a/drivers/media/platform/davinci/vpif_display.c b/drivers/media/platform/davinci/vpif_display.c
index fff1ece..cd44990 100644
--- a/drivers/media/platform/davinci/vpif_display.c
+++ b/drivers/media/platform/davinci/vpif_display.c
@@ -363,7 +363,7 @@ static irqreturn_t vpif_channel_isr(int irq, void *dev_id)
 	struct channel_obj *ch;
 	struct common_obj *common;
 	int fid = -1, i;
-	int channel_id = 0;
+	int channel_id;
 
 	channel_id = *(int *)(dev_id);
 	if (!vpif_intr_status(channel_id + 2))
